Court clarifies"},"content":{"rendered":"<p style=\"text-align: justify;\"><strong>Court of Appeal of the Democratic Socialist Republic of Sri Lanka<\/strong>: The Division Bench of Devika Abeyratne and P. \u00a0Kumararatnam, JJ., allowed an appeal and set aside the conviction and the sentence acquitting the appellant from charges of bribery on account of inconsistent evidence produced.<\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\">In this case, the Director General of the Commission to Investigate Allegations of Bribery or Corruption, on the directions of the Commission had indicted the accused-appellant who was the school Principal of <em>Mahanama Navodya School <\/em>in <em>Panadura <\/em>in the High Court of <em>Colombo <\/em>under section 19(b) and section 19(c) of the bribery act.The Counsel for the Appellant argued that the prosecution had failed to prove the case beyond reasonable doubt since the date, place or time of solicitation had not been proved and that the trial judge had failed to consider these important points.<\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\">The Court observed that it was a trite law that it was not necessary to call a certain number of witnesses to prove a fact. However, if Court was not impressed with the cogency and the convincing character of the evidence of the sole testimony of the witness, it was incumbent on the prosecution to corroborate the evidence as stated in <em>Sunil v. AG<\/em>, 1999 (3) SLR page 191.<\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\">The Court also referred to the case of <em>Liyanage v. Attorney,<\/em> (1978-79) 2 SLR 111 CA ), to reiterate that in a <strong><em>trial under the Bribery Act on a charge of solicitation it is unsafe to allow a conviction to stand solely on the uncorroborated testimony of the complainant. <\/em><\/strong><\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\">The Court noted that there were contradictions in the testimony of PW 1 and PW 3 which cannot be considered as minor discrepancies. On that note, the Court held that when considering the serious charge against the appellant, especially when there is no acceptable reason given why <em>Hansani <\/em>was not called as a prosecution witness, it was dangerous to rely on the sole evidence of PW 1.<\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\">The Court referred to the case of <em>K Padmathillake v.\u00a0 Director General<\/em>, Commission to Investigate Allegations of Bribery or Corruption, 2009 2 SLR 151 SC, where it was held that,<\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\">\u00a0<em>\u201cNo hard and fast rule can be laid down about appreciation of evidence. It is after all a question of fact and each case has to be decided on the facts as they stand in that particular case. Where a witness makes two inconsistent statements in his evidence with regard to a material fact and circumstance, the testimony of such a witness becomes unreliable and unworthy of credence\u201d <\/em><\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\">\u00a0It was further concluded that it was not safe to allow the conviction solely on the uncorroborated testimony of PW 1.
